#360351 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#360351 is composed of 21.2% red, 1.2%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 96.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 279.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 16.5%. #360351 color hex could be obtained by blending #6c06a2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#360351 color description : Very dark violet.

#360351 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#360351 has RGB values of R:54, G:3,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 3539793.

Shades and Tints of #360351

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040005 is the darkest color, while #faf1f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#360351

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2a2a2a is the less saturated color, while #360351 is the most saturated one.
